Register Radio / January 18, 2013

This week Register Radio is devoted to the 40th anniversary of the Roe v. Wade Supreme Court decision and the March for Life. For Tim Drake's final show, he'll speak with Jeanne Monahan, president of the March for Life, about what to expect at this year's March. In the second half, Tim will speak with Dr. Monica Miller, founder of Citizens for a Pro-life Society about her new book Abandoned: The Untold Story of the Abortion Wars.
